Simultaneous Measurements of the $p+d\to (A=3) +π$ Reactions
Abstract
A stack of annular detectors made of high purity germanium was used to measure simultaneously $pd\to {^3H} π^+$ and $pd\to {^3He} π^0$ differential cross sections at beam momenta of 750 MeV/c, 800 MeV/c, and 850 MeV/c over a large angular range. The extracted total cross sections for the $pd\to {^3He} π^0$ reactions bridge a gap between near threshold data and those in the resonance region. The ratio of the cross sections for the two reaction channels taken at the same $η={p^{cm}_π}/m_π$ yields $2.11\pm0.08$ indicating that a deviation from isospin symmetry is very small.
